Do you ever notice when you're looking at some one from far away in your scope, you can't see his specified kit uniform? Like if you saw a sniper running away from you, eventually, he won't look like a sniper anymore. I realised that once someone is at the distance where you can't see their uniform, you need to aim above their head in order to get a head shot. I can't really explain how far above his head, but sometimes it's more than you think.
It's better to aim too high and missing, than aiming to low, hitting them in the body, and making them run away.
And I think people say the M95 has less bullet drop is because it has thicker crosshairs. The m95 crosshairs cover the space you'd see with the L96A1, so then you'd think you don't have to aim as high.Comment
